Print notes for this part
- This is a printed lookalike, not a structural substitute for aluminium. The webs joining the corner posts to the core are under a millimetre thick, so use it for spacers, end caps, jigs and mock-ups — never to carry a load in a real frame.
- The slot mouth is 6.2 mm and opens into an 11 mm channel, so a standard 2020 M5 T-nut drops in and turns. The channel bottoms out 4 mm in rather than the 6 mm of a real extrusion, so a long nut may sit slightly proud of where you expect it.
- Print standing on end, exactly as it renders: the four slots then need no support at all, whereas lying it down puts two overhanging lips per slot straight over open air.
- Anything past about 150 mm is taller than it is stable — for long pieces print in sections and join them over a rod through the 4.2 mm centre bore.
